Martial Pinups: Panzer VIII Maus

Simonov

Origin: Nazi Germany
Year: 1944
Type: Super-heavy Tank
Weight: 188 tonnes
Height: 3.63 metres (11 ft 11 in)
Width: 3.71 metres (12 ft 2 in)
Length: 10.2 metres (33 ft 6 in)
Crew: 6
Engine: MB509 V12 petrol engine, DB 603 derivative (V1)

Main Armament: 128 mm KwK 44 gun L/55
Secondary Armament: 75 mm KwK 44 gun L/36.5, coax 7.92mm MG34

Range: 160 km (99 mi) road, 62 km (39 mi) off road
Speed: 13 km/h (8.1 mph)

The world's heaviest fully-enclosed AFV, only two examples of the "Maus" were completed with only one example still in existence. The survivor is a combination of the hull of the first tank and the turret of the second and is currently on display in the Kubinka Tank Museum in Russia. Due to its weight, the Maus was unable to cross most bridges. As a solution, the Maus was to ford shallow rivers and cross deeper rivers completely submerged with a second Maus providing electrical power to the submerged tank and a snorkel providing air.
